I put mine on the top bar and angle it back so it doesn’t shine directly down the holes. If you mount it on the back bar, you’ll be fishing in your own shadow. Mount it on the front bar and you’ll be staring at your light bar.

Buy adhesive LED’s on Amazon. You can purchase a 14′ strip for $15.00. Cut the strip in half and stick them to the bars. Extend the wires to a battery. Way more light and a quarter of the cost.
